A MAN was rescued after falling down a 'muddy trench' at a building site in Sale.
Firefighters were called to an address in Ashlands at 4.50pm on Tuesday.
A fire service spokesman said: "It was a work site. He'd fallen from quite a height into a muddy trench."
The ambulance service was also on the scene and the man - thought to be in his 30s - was wrapped in a special stretcher.
Firefighters used 9m ladders and line equipment to winch the man to safety.
The spokesman added: "We managed to get him to the top and carried him to the ambulance."
Police also attended the incident.
